For CGOS 19x19 I prefer a short time control (10min/game) because:
 
1) More quickly a more accurate rating can be established.
    I do think that the rating differences inbetween programs due
    to a shorter time setting do not change significantly (more
    than a few stones), while the rating difference of a newer
    program version (an update) within the pool can be shown with
    a better accuracy, due to the more games that will be played.
 
2) I am using my (single cpu) computer also for other things, and
    if I want to stop the cgos calculations I don't want to wait
    up to one hour before I can use it again.
    (It also takes longer before the first game starts).
 
Just my opinion here.
